Basically, my poker 2 is my ipad keyboard
The only way to get a poker 2 to work with an ipad is to connect it through a non powered USB hub
basically, its Poker>hub>ipad camera kit>ipad
And so I stripped down my hub to the PCB and I want to basically put the PCB into my poker case
( I have an acrylic one so I have a little bit of free space in it )
But the thing is I basically want to hardwire the poker PCB to the usb connection on the hub, and have the wire from the hub going out to plug into a computer/ipad.
the traces behind the mini usb plug are too small for me to solder wires onto with my big fat iron tip, and pretty much thats the only thing holding me back from finishing up the job.
it sounds kinda complicated, and the basic idea is to have one cable to plug directly into the ipad for portability reasons rather than having a mess of wires just to use the keyboard with the ipad.
Pretty much I need to pig tail it like you said, but the problem is due to the position of the pcb layout I can't fit an iron in it to solder it. I suppose I could just try to hot glue the connection down.
